The Level II Radiographer is responsible for performing inspections in accordance with applicable codes, standards, and specifications.

JOB DESCRIPTION
Essential Functions
Interpret and evaluate results with respect to applicable codes, standards, and specifications. Level II Technicians are familiar with the scope and limitations of the method of NDT being used and should exercise assigned responsibility for on-the-job training and guidance of Assistants and Level I Technicians. Level II Technicians organize data gathered and report the results of the NDT method used.
